Kamika Ekadashi: Authentic Story, Rituals, and Modern Health Benefits

Kamika Ekadashi is observed in the month of Shravana (July–August) and is dedicated to Lord Vishnu. This sacred day is believed to cleanse sins, enhance spiritual merit, and promote overall wellness through mindful fasting.

The Authentic Story of Kamika Ekadashi

The legend of Kamika Ekadashi is found in the Bhavishya Purana and Padma Purana. A pious Brahmin accidentally killed a bird and was filled with guilt. Seeking guidance, he approached a sage who advised him to observe **Kamika Ekadashi** with devotion. The Brahmin followed the advice, fasting, praying, and performing charity. Pleased by his sincerity, Lord Vishnu appeared in his dream and promised that those who observe this Ekadashi with faith will be **freed from all sins** and attain spiritual liberation (Vaikuntha). This story emphasizes **devotion, charity, and spiritual reflection** as keys to purification.

Don’ts During Kamika Ekadashi

  • Avoid non-vegetarian food, alcohol, onion, and garlic.
  • Do not overeat or consume heavy meals if fasting partially.
  • Refrain from harmful actions, arguments, and **negative thinking**.

Mantras & Prayers

  • Vishnu Sahasranama: Recite the 1,000 names of Lord Vishnu for **purification and spiritual merit**.
  • Ekadashi Vrata Mantra:
    Om Namo Bhagavate Vasudevaya – repeat 108 times while meditating on Lord Vishnu.
  • Story Recitation: Reading or listening to the Kamika Ekadashi legend from scriptures as a form of prayer.
  • Offerings & Charity: Light a ghee lamp, offer **tulsi leaves**, and donate food or essentials to the needy.
